In filming his work and final days, his granddaughter, Iliana Sosa, crafts a piercingly personal and poetic love letter to her elder and his homeland. This film follows Julián Moreno, who, after a lifetime of bus rides to the United States to visit his children, quietly begins building a house in his rural Mexico at the age of 89. Ronnie’s biography is completely unique to the tired sex, drugs, and rock and roll cliches. This career-spanning documentary on heavy metal legend Ronnie James Dio delves deep into his incredible rise from 50’s doo-wop crooner, to his early classic rock days in Ritchie Blackmore’s Rainbow, to replacing the iconic lead singer Ozzy Osborne in Black Sabbath, to finally cement his legend with DIO.
